Gramática

Sentence structure errors

× Yes, I do like chatting with my friends as it is the form of communication which helps to enhance the bond between the people and it helps to keep your mind away from negativity and if something is.

Yes, I do like chatting with my friends as it is a form of communication that helps enhance the bond between people and keeps your mind away from negativity.

The original sentence is too long and lacks proper structure, making it confusing. 'The form' should be 'a form' because it is one of many forms. 'Which' is better replaced by 'that' for defining clauses. 'Between the people' should be 'between people' for generalization. The phrase 'and if something is' is incomplete and unclear, so it is removed for clarity.

Modal verb usage

× Will we normally talk about every aspect of life like about personal things, professional things? What we will he do in his career, about relationships, about study?

We normally talk about every aspect of life, like personal things, professional things, what he will do in his career, relationships, and studies.

The use of 'Will we' is incorrect here as the question is about usual habits, so simple present tense is appropriate. The phrase 'What we will he do' is grammatically incorrect and unclear; it should be 'what he will do'. Also, 'about study' should be 'studies' to refer to the subject generally.

Singular and plural issue

× Well, there is no personal preference. I like to chat with a single person also and in a group also. in Group multiple thoughts and perspectives came into the picture, so it gives a long chatting conversation time.

Well, there is no personal preference. I like to chat with a single person as well as in a group. In a group, multiple thoughts and perspectives come into the picture, so it leads to longer conversations.

'In Group' should be 'In a group' with an article. 'Came' is past tense but the context is general, so present tense 'come' is correct. 'Gives a long chatting conversation time' is awkward; 'leads to longer conversations' is clearer and grammatically correct.

Incorrect use of prepositions

× Well I personally prefer face to face communication as it leads to more personal feel and I can see your. The person in front of me can also see the facial expression.

Well, I personally prefer face-to-face communication as it leads to a more personal feel, and I can see you. The person in front of me can also see my facial expressions.

'Face to face' should be hyphenated as 'face-to-face' when used as an adjective. 'More personal feel' needs an article 'a'. 'I can see your.' is incomplete and unclear; it should be 'I can see you.' Also, 'the facial expression' should be 'my facial expressions' to specify whose expressions are seen.

Incorrect use of quantifiers

× Yes, I do argue with the friends, but it is a a very friendly argument. It's not like that we just fight with each other and it such arguments rather than disrupting the relationship.

Yes, I do argue with friends, but it is a very friendly argument. It's not like we just fight with each other; such arguments happen rather than disrupting the relationship.

'The friends' should be 'friends' as it refers to friends in general. The repeated 'a a' is a typo. 'It's not like that we just fight' is awkward; 'It's not like we just fight' is better. 'And it such arguments' is incorrect; 'such arguments happen' is correct. The sentence is restructured for clarity and correctness.
